在使用Git提交了若干更新之後,又或者克隆了某個專案,想回顧下提交歷史,我們可以使用git log 命令來檢視。
針對我們前一節的操作,使用git log 命令列出提交記錄如下:
$ git log
我們可以用 --online 選項來檢視歷史記錄的簡潔版本。
git log --oneline
這告訴我們的是,些專案的開發歷史。
我們還可以用--graph 選項,檢視歷史中什麼時候出現了分支,合併。以下為相同的命令,開啟了拓撲圖選項.
如果只想查詢指定使用者提交的日誌可以使用命令:git log --author,例如,說我們要找Git 原始碼中test提交的部分:
$ git log --author=test --oneline -5
如果你要指定日期,可以執行幾個選項: --since和--before,但是你也可以用 --until 和--after.